In recent years, YouTube has emerged as a powerful platform for Content creators to share their work and reach a global audience. With over 2 billion monthly active users worldwide, the platform offers endless opportunities for individuals to showcase their talents, share knowledge, and express themselves creatively. However, for content creators in Nigeria, the process of creating and translating content for YouTube can be met with a series of contradictions and challenges. One of the primary contradictions that content creators in Nigeria face is the tension between preserving their cultural identity and appealing to a global audience. Nigeria is a country rich in diverse cultures, languages, and traditions, and many content creators are proud to showcase these aspects in their work. However, when it comes to reaching a wider audience on YouTube, there is often a pressure to create content that is more universally appealing and understandable to viewers from different backgrounds. This dilemma forces content creators to strike a balance between staying true to their roots and adapting their content for a broader audience. Another contradiction in YouTube content creation in Nigeria lies in the process of translation. While English is widely spoken and understood in the country, Nigeria is home to over 500 languages, making it a hub of linguistic diversity. Content creators who wish to reach a local audience often face the challenge of translating their content into multiple languages to cater to different regions within the country. This can be a time-consuming and resource-intensive process, especially for creators with limited budgets and resources. Furthermore, the issue of translation becomes even more complex when content creators aim to reach an international audience. Translating content into multiple languages can help broaden the reach of a creator's work, but it can also present challenges in terms of maintaining cultural nuances and ensuring accurate translations. Creators must navigate these complexities carefully to avoid misinterpretations or misunderstandings among their viewers. Despite these contradictions and challenges, content creators in Nigeria continue to find innovative ways to navigate the complexities of YouTube content creation and translation. Many creators have embraced subtitled videos, where translations are provided in multiple languages to cater to diverse audiences. Others have turned to collaborative efforts, partnering with bilingual creators or language experts to ensure accurate translations and cultural interpretations.
